    Restoring Windows 10 Image using Macrium Reflect


    In addition to the above. Here's my suggestion in step by step.
    I assume you have Macrium Installed in your current HD and already made a backup copy.
    1. Connect your new HD via USB port and boot up.
    2. Run Macrium, click on Restore tab then select the Backup Image that you made to restore
    3. click on "select a different target disk" then select your new HD as destination

      How to restore SearchUi.exe 42853d1485958256t-restoring-windows-10-image-using-macrium-reflect-.jpg
    4. Proceed to restore then Shutdown and disconnect the old HD and replace with the new HD
    5. Boot up with your new HD.

    We understand that you have encountered the problem of accidentally setting Adobe Acrobat as the default application for opening .exe files, which causes all your applications to try to open using Adobe Acrobat. We suggest you try the following options:

    1. Reset the file association:

    - Right-click on any .exe file in File Explorer and select Properties.

    - In the General tab, click on "Change..." next to the "Open Method" button. In the General tab, click on "Open as" next to the "Change..." button.

    - A window will pop up showing a list of programs. You may not see the correct program here, so click on "More Applications", scroll down and select "Find other applications on this PC".

    - Navigate to and select the Open as Program.exe file and press Open. c:\windowsexplorer.exe

    2. Use the Control Panel:

    - Open the Control Panel and go to Default Programs > Set Associations.

    - Scroll down to find .exe in the list, select it, and click Change Program.

    - Select the correct program that should be or will be used to open the .exe file for that particular application. explorer.exe

    3. Registry Repair (Advanced): If the above steps don't work, you may need to fix the problem through the Windows Registry Editor. Please note that this is for advanced users, so proceed with caution.

    - Open the Registry Editor by pressing , type and press Enter. win + Rregedit

    - Navigate to . H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Explorer\FileExts\.exe

    - Delete the folder UserChoice.exe.

    - Close the Registry Editor and restart the computer.
